Very inaccurate position for that carbon star (quality 3 in Alksnis+ 2001). After
investigation I suggest
CGCS 132
= 2MASSJ00531627+5630396.
2000 coordinates : 0h 53m 16.278s +56° 30' 39.83" at r= 2',006 North-West
of the quoted position.
Through identifications in various catalogs (USNO B1 Monet+2003, GSC2.3
2006, Egret+ 1992, FONAC Kislyuk 1999 ...) I favor B= 13.73 V=11.95
Ic=9.92 J=8.51 H=7.65 and K=7.38 pointing to a hot carbon star (HC3)
reddened by E(B-V)= 0.51.
Any remark or criticism welcome.
Remark: the emission nebulae NGC 281, S 184 (associated bright and dark
nebulosities) is seen in this area (as a foreground object ...)
